Please cascade the following to your branch managers with care. Effective next quarter, we will stop accepting new orders for the Parlane appliance series. Existing stock may be sold through, but no replenishment will be issued after the cut-off. Warranty service continues for the full contractual period; spares will route through the Hartveil depot. Branch managers should prepare customer scripts using the attached guidance and avoid speculation about successor products. The confidential summary of the related business plans appears below.

internal memo for kadug-tawep: The northern region missed its Wenvan quota by 27.3 percent last quarter. Soroxox Holdings plans to lower the Aldix list price by 8.2 percent in November. The steering committee signed off on a budget of $264.1 million for Project Briix. The renewal with Quenethax Freight closes at $65.6 million a year, 21.0 percent below the last contract.

## Runbook: Ledgerline ORM Refactor — Cutover Step

For the weekly sync: we're swapping the old Ledgerline ORM adapter for the new mapper behind a feature flag. Flip the flag per-tenant, watch query latency for ten minutes, roll back if p95 doubles. The shim logs every mismatched row to the drift table, so check that before declaring victory. The cutover job expects these configuration values.

deployment values, hafop-fahag:
wenael:
  pin: 9737
  metrics_host: metrics.wenael.lumicsys.internal
  tenant: holwyn
  seal: seal_b99b9847

Audit item 7: driver-assignment heuristic in RoutaFleet

Reviewer, give the new nearest-idle scoring a close look. It weights driver proximity against shift-end time, and we've seen edge cases where a driver two minutes from clocking out still gets a long haul. Check the tie-breaker logic and the unit tests around the Dunmore depot scenario. Flag anything that smells like starvation. Final approval on this heuristic rests with the person named below.

account owner for bahif-yageg: Eliath Ulair Quenvan Kasok